A classic portrayal

Last Updated 17 May 2012, 14:38 IST

TopCast, one of Bangalore’s theatre groups, will perform the well-known play by Girish Karnad Hayavadana in English on May 19 and 20 at MLR Convention Hall, Whitefield. The play is directed by N Ravi Kumar and the music is composed by Raghu Dixit.

N Ravi Kumar, the founder of Topcast, wanted to bring Hayavadana in English with the motive of reaching out to the audience who haven’t had a direct encounter with native plays by well-known Indian playwrights. Hayavadana, one of Karnad’s most beloved works is originally in Kannada and has been translated for the English-speaking audience. The plot of Hayavadana comes from Kathasaritsagara, an ancient compilation of stories in Sanskrit.

The central event in the play — the story of Devadatta and Kapila — is based on a tale from the Vetalapanchavimshika, but he has borrowed it through Thomas Mann’s re-telling of the story in ‘The Transposed Heads’.
